Ukraine to keep grain production volumes at the current level – USDA

Source

APK-Inform

2091

By 2020/21 MY the annual corn, wheat and barley production volumes in Ukraine will not significantly change, declared Edward W. Allen, Senior Agricultural Economist of the USDA Economic Research Service-Market and Trade Economics Division, at the Ukrainian-American Agrarian Congress on March 25.

During five recent seasons Ukraine managed to significantly increase the production of corn, due to record-high grain prices on the world market. But to date the international prices for corn dropped, and in the nearest future they will remain at the same low level. Therefore, Ukrainian grain producers will not increase corn production, he explained.

At the same time, the national currency devaluation processes will prevent Ukrainian producers from significant decreasing of the grain production.

E.Allen noted that wheat production in Ukraine will continue developing, due to the Government influence (food security issues).
